Dentons has advised P Capital Partners on a euro-denominated senior debt package to project companies controlled by Susi Partners, acting on behalf of the Susi Energy Transition Fund, for a 167-megawatt portfolio of photovoltaic and wind power projects in Poland. Norton Rose Fulbright advised Susi.

In a significant development, a provisional agreement between the Council presidency and the European Parliament has set the stage for a proposed EU law targeting businesses involved in waste generation, operation, or disposal. The agreement, which took place late last year, reflects a commitment to stricter penalties for environmental crimes, doubling the number of offences from the soon-to-be-replaced Directive 2008/99/EC.

The Ministry of Economy has extended the eligible period for electricity and gas price compensations. In addition to 2023, it will also be possible to apply for compensation for the period up to 30 June 2024. Applications can be submitted until 15 June 2024.
